This is one of the findings that really motivates my research: yes, antibiotic resistance genes are ancient, but the age of antibiotics has likely contributed to a big change in their mobility and of the landscape of MGEs we see today! Very happy for Arya and to see this published.

the Baym lab 🔜 Molecular Mechanisms GRS! Come talk about the evolution and ecology of MGEs
@fernpizza.bsky.social Multilevel plasmid selection!
@arya (arya.casa) Creation of deletion-born fusion genes (frankenstein genes 🧟)
@theshreyaspai.bsky.social Why sex is so common even though it’s costly
